Learn Windows PowerShell in a Month of Lunches, Second Edition is an innovative tutorial designed for administrators. Just set aside one hour a. books, and try out the interactive exercises. Just log in and explore risk free. Learn Windows PowerShell in a Month of Lunches by Don Jones and Jeffery Hicks. A curated collection of free DevOps related eBooks - ber5ien/Free-DevOps- Books
|Language:||English, Spanish, Arabic|
|Genre:||Politics & Laws|
|ePub File Size:||27.32 MB|
|PDF File Size:||16.27 MB|
|Distribution:||Free* [*Register to download]|
Learn Windows PowerShell in a Month of Lunches .. Longer code snippets are given in listings and are available for download from the. Learn Windows PowerShell in a Month of Lunches, Third Edition. Pages· · MB·1, Downloads. Learn Windows PowerShell in a Month of. Learn Windows PowerShell in a Month of Lunches, Third Edition is an innovative tutorial designed for busy IT professionals. This updated edition covers.
PowerShell is both a scripting language and an administrative shell that lets you control and automate nearly every aspect of Windows. It accepts and executes commands interactively and you can write scripts to manage most Windows servers like Exchange, IIS, and SharePoint, as well as online services like Azure and Office Just set aside one hour a day - lunchtime would be perfect - for a month, and you'll be automating Windows tasks faster than you ever thought possible. Learn PowerShell from the beginning, no experience required! Experience with Windows administration is helpful.
Objects: data by another name 8.
What are objects? Why PowerShell uses objects 8. Discovering objects: Get-Member 8. Object attributes, or "properties" 8.
Object actions, or "methods" 8. Sorting objects 8. Selecting the properties you want 8. Objects until the end 8. Common points of confusion 8. Lab 9.
The pipeline: enabling power with less typing 9. Meet Powershell Chapter 3. Using The Help System Chapter 4. Running Commands Chapter 5. Working With Providers Chapter 6. The Pipeline: Connecting Commands Chapter 7. Adding Commands Chapter 8.
The Pipeline, Deeper Chapter Filtering And Comparisons Chapter Filter left, please. A practical interlude Defining the task.
Remote control: The idea behind remote PowerShell. Using Invoke-Command for one-to-many remoting. Differences between remote and local commands Invoke-Command versus -ComputerName. Local versus remote processing. Using Windows Management Instrumentation WMI essentials. Choose your weapon: Multitasking with background jobs Making PowerShell do multiple things at the same time. Synchronous versus asynchronous.
Working with many objects, one at a time Automation for mass management. The preferred way: The backup plan: Which way is the right way?
Security alert! Keeping the shell secure. Windows PowerShell security goals. Execution policy and code signing Execution policy settings. Introduction to variables.
Using variables: Storing many objects in a variable Working with single objects in a variable. Working with multiple objects in a variable.
Other ways to work with multiple objects. Unrolling Properties and Methods in PowerShell v3.
More tricks with double quotes. Declaring a variable's type. Commands for working with variables. Input and output Prompting for, and displaying, information.
Making PowerShell remoting a bit easier. Creating and using reusable sessions. Using sessions with Enter-PSSession. Using sessions with Invoke-Command.
Implicit remoting: You call this scripting? Not programming, more like batch files. Creating a parameterized script.
Improving your parameterized script Starting point. Getting PowerShell to do the hard work. Adding the warm and fuzzies with verbose output. Advanced remoting configuration Using other endpoints. Creating custom endpoints Creating the session configuration. Digging deeper into remoting authentication Defaults for mutual authentication.